Recipe Overview
- Prep Time: 5 minutes
- Total Time: 10 minutes
- Servings: 14
- Dietary Type: Gluten-Free
Ingredients
- 4 cups cranberry juice, chilled
- 12 ounces frozen limeade concentrate, thawed, (use ¾ cup)
- 4 cups carbonated lemon-lime beverage, chilled
- 2 cups orange-infused vodka
- ⅓ cup orange liqueur
- Ice cubes
- Limes (optional) or orange slices (optional)
Equipment Needed
- Pitcher or punch bowl
- Measuring cups
- Stirring spoon
Instructions
- In a large pitcher or festive punch bowl, combine the chilled cranberry juice and the thawed limeade concentrate. Make sure the limeade is fully thawed so it blends smoothly into the punch.
- Gently and slowly pour the chilled lemon-lime beverage down the side of the pitcher. This helps to retain the carbonation and prevents the punch from fizzing over.
- Add the orange-infused vodka and the orange liqueur to the pitcher.
- Stir gently but thoroughly to combine all the ingredients, being careful not to over-stir and lose too much carbonation. A gentle hand ensures the punch stays bubbly and refreshing.
- Serve the Cosmo Fruit Punch over ice in glasses.
- If desired, garnish each serving with a lime wedge or an orange slice for an extra touch of visual appeal and a burst of citrus aroma.
Expert Tips & Tricks
- Chill everything: Make sure all your ingredients are thoroughly chilled before mixing. This will keep your punch cold and refreshing for longer, especially if you’re serving it outdoors.
- Control the fizz: Pour the lemon-lime beverage slowly to minimize fizzing and retain carbonation.
- Make it ahead (partially): You can mix the cranberry juice, limeade concentrate, vodka, and orange liqueur ahead of time (up to 24 hours). Store it in the refrigerator, and then add the lemon-lime beverage just before serving to maintain its fizz.
- Adjust sweetness: Taste the punch before serving and adjust the sweetness by adding a little more limeade concentrate or simple syrup, if needed.
- Infuse for flavor: If you have time, infuse your vodka with orange peel a few days in advance for a more intense orange flavor.
- Enhance presentation: Freeze cranberries or orange slices in ice cubes for a festive and functional addition to your punch.
Serving & Storage Suggestions
Serve your Cosmo Fruit Punch immediately after preparing to enjoy its full carbonation and flavor. For an elegant touch, consider using stemmed glasses or decorative ice buckets. Leftover punch can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ours, but the carbonation will diminish over time. To best maintain the fizz, store it in an airtight container. It’s generally not recommended to freeze punch, as it can affect the texture and flavor. If you must freeze it, do so in small portions for a shorter duration.

Variations & Substitutions
- Non-Alcoholic Version: Substitute the vodka with orange-flavored sparkling water or a non-alcoholic orange liqueur alternative. Increase the amount of cranberry juice slightly to compensate for the vodka’s volume.
- Berry Blast: Add a cup of mixed berries (strawberries, raspberries, blueberries) for a vibrant color and extra fruity flavor. Muddle the berries gently before adding the other ingredients for maximum flavor infusion.
- Citrus Zing: Experiment with different citrus fruits like grapefruit or blood orange juice to create unique flavor profiles. A splash of grapefruit soda instead of lemon-lime beverage can add a delightful twist.
- Sparkling Cider Variation: Use sparkling apple cider instead of lemon-lime soda for a fall or winter themed punch.
- Herbal Infusion: Add a few sprigs of fresh rosemary or thyme to the pitcher for an herbaceous twist. Remove the herbs after a few hours to prevent the flavor from becoming too strong.
- Spice it up: A dash of ginger ale or ginger syrup can add a subtle spicy kick to the punch.
FAQs (Frequently Asked Questions)
Q: Can I make this punch without alcohol?
A: Absolutely! Simply substitute the vodka with orange-flavored sparkling water or a non-alcoholic orange liqueur alternative, and adjust the cranberry juice to taste.
Q: How far in advance can I make this punch?
A: You can mix all ingredients except the lemon-lime beverage up to 24 hours in advance and store it in the refrigerator. Add the lemon-lime beverage just before serving to maintain its carbonation.
Q: What’s the best way to keep the punch cold during a party?
A: Consider placing the punch bowl inside a larger bowl filled with ice, or use frozen fruit (like cranberries or orange slices) instead of regular ice cubes to prevent dilution.
Q: Can I use a different type of vodka?
A: Yes, while orange-infused vodka enhances the orange flavor, you can use plain vodka or any other flavored vodka that complements the other ingredients, such as cranberry vodka.
Q: My punch is too sweet. How can I fix it?
A: Add a squeeze of fresh lime or lemon juice to balance the sweetness. You can also dilute the punch with a bit of sparkling water or plain soda water.
